R. Tim Ayers is a pharmaceutical leader with over 20 years of experience in Clinical Operations and Development, focusing on portfolio planning and global trial delivery. He has held significant roles at Teva Pharmaceuticals, Uniquity Bio, and AstraZeneca. Ayers earned his Master of Science degrees from the University of Medicine and Dentistry of New Jersey and Rutgers Graduate School - Newark.
He is energized by tackling complex R&D challenges and fostering collaboration, believing in the power of transparency and knowledge-sharing. His interests include agile leadership and design thinking, suggesting a forward-thinking approach to problem-solving.
